Runbook — Leased Laptop Returns (Veltrix Leasing batch Q3)

Shift lead: before palletizing, confirm each laptop has been wiped by IT and tagged with a green return sticker. Count units against the Veltrix manifest twice, once at the cage and once at the dock. Shrink-wrap the pallet and photograph all four sides. The courier from Bramwick Freight arrives between 09:00 and 10:00; do not release the pallet without checking their pickup order. The following hand-over instruction applies to this run only.

handover note for tajef-yafof: the belox jorael courier leaves the jorix ledger at gate 9537 under passcode 794379

Subject: Contrast audit cut-over — done!

Welcome aboard, newcomers! Last night we finished moving the Huescope contrast audit pipeline to the new checker engine. Short version: old engine is off, all page scans now run through Huescope v3, and historical reports were re-scored (expect slightly stricter ratios). If a client asks why a page that passed before now fails, that's why. So you can reproduce results locally, the audit configuration we now run is below.

config for bahop-baduf:
[kasion]
team = lamath
access_code = ac_d807e5
host = kasion.paliqcloud.corp
port = 4000
owner = julix.tamvan
peer = frair.qorvelsoft.local

## Changed defaults

Heads up: the Ledgerline tax-rate lookup cache now defaults to a 15-minute TTL instead of 24 hours. Turns out rates in the Veldt County sandbox were going stale mid-demo, which was embarrassing. Eviction is now LRU rather than FIFO, and the cache warms on boot. If you're reviewing, check that nothing hardcodes the old TTL. The new defaults land as follows.

deployment values, bajop-taweg:
holwyn:
  log_level: debug
  metrics_host: metrics.holwyn.zemvarsys.internal
  pool_size: 32

## Limits and Quotas — LiftPath Simulator

Before tagging a release, verify that dispatch queue depth, car capacity, and hall-call timeout values match the approved profile. Exceeding these limits in soak tests has caused phantom stops in the Verano Tower scenario. Do not ship overrides without sign-off from the simulation leads. The current approved tuning constants are listed below.

limits module of bahap-yaweg:
BUDGETS = {
    "praion": 741,
    "istax": 629,
    "holdor": 926,
    "ulaion": 219,
    "gorwyn": 412,
}